This book captures the evolution of human society through the novel lens of moral principles and ethical systems, exploring the growth, complexities, and contradictions inherent in the human condition during times of immense change. The author, a keen observer of medieval customs, social structures, and the dynamics of power, provides a historically rich account of the impact of the Crusades, chivalry, and feudalism on the development of Western civilization. Delving into the lives of various characters, this book offers profound insights into the nature of honor, loyalty, love, and faith in a time of great religious fervor and social transformation.
